However, police data does show an uptick since the start of 2022 in the number of proceedings (alleged crimes) committed by people aged 10-19.

In Christchurch, alleged crimes by children aged between 10 and 14 are at their highest levels in almost a decade.

Between 2017 and 2021 numbers fluctuated between six and 45 a month, but this surged to 84 in August this year. The previous monthly high was 80, in December 2014.

Children’s Commissioner Frances Eivers earlier said the reasons behind the offending are complex and include the increased cost of living, impacts of the pandemic, children not being at school and unstable homes.
